SMD Multilayer Ferrite Chip Inductors - CL Series
CL Series
The SMD multi-layered ferrite chip inductors provide a cost-effective
solution for densely packed PC board designs. CL series comes in 5
sizes and is suitable for low frequency applications.
Features
RoHS compliant
High mounting density of compact circuit due to crosstalk
elimination that results from a closed magnetic flux in a ferrite
material
Suitable for flow and re-flow soldering
Available in 5 sizes
Applications
Personal computers, HDDs, other various electronic devices
Any portable device where compact size and high mounting
densities are required
